Web12 Feb 2024 · 45g active sourdough starter Method: Sourdough requires a nice slow process to create its wonderful flavour and texture. A typical loaf might take 12-24 hours – the longer the better in our opinion. For this reason, bread-making machines are not suitable for sourdough. Web6 Dec 2024 · Includes Simple Ingredients: Real sourdough will only contain three ingredients; flour, water, and salt. On a label, this can include flour, water, salt, and “culture” or “starter” which refers to the natural leaven used to make the bread rise, however, the ingredients should not include anything else. Web22 Sep 2024 · Process. Day 1: Make the Initial Starter. 4 ounces all-purpose flour (3/4 cup plus 2 tablespoons) 4 ounces water (1/2 cup) Weigh the flour and water, and combine them in a 2-quart glass or plastic container (not metal). Stir vigorously until combined into a smooth batter. It will look like a sticky, thick dough.
